A New Approach to Offices

The truth is, however, that today there are many different ways of going about having an office space. There are some very forward-thinking entrepreneurs who choose not to have any office space at all, and instead just go with the idea of simply having a place to sleep and hang their hat, while using the phone as the main means of communicating ideas to work partners and clients. Even for these adventurous types, however, there is still often a need for a place to sit down and have a business conversation in person.

The Coffee House Conundrum

For some free-thinking business start-up owners, arranging meetings via phone and then meeting in a coffee house has often been a reasonable solution for the problem of needing a place to meet face to face. One issue with using coffee houses, however, is the lack of privacy and the unpredictability it entails. This is why today many business owners are using shared work spaces that offer monthly rentals for offices, with shared lounges and conference rooms available. These spaces also have communal kitchens with professionally cleaned and stocked refrigerators that offer a steady supply of snacks and drinks as part of the rental.

There’s no question that communal office spaces fill a need, and offer a “clean and well-lighted place” for people to meet and engage with clients in a place that’s clean, quiet and private.
